Key Points

  • New research suggests that sleeping with two pillows may increase intraocular pressure in glaucoma patients, contrary to previous recommendations.
  • A rare symptom of Hodgkin's lymphoma, pain in the lymph nodes after alcohol consumption, led to the early diagnosis and treatment of a patient in the UK.
  • While fermented foods offer potential gut health benefits, experts caution against attributing rapid weight loss solely to their consumption and emphasize a balanced diet.
